>>>>> "PJ" == jones peter <address@hidden> writes:
PJ> This is to report that I am unable to compile Swarm, test version
PJ> of April 9, 2001, on RedHat Wolverine.
PJ> Relevant messages are:
PJ> warnings being treated as errors In file included from
PJ> Action.m:404: ActionHomogeneous.m: In function
PJ> `-[ActionForEachHomogeneous(c) __performAction::]':
PJ> ActionHomogeneous.m:143: warning: implicit declaration of function
PJ> `abort'
If you add "#import <misc.h>" before "uniformUnsRand" in
src/activity/Action.m, this problem should not occur.
